Express FC youngster Alpha Thierry Ssali and Kitara FC starlet Shafiq Magogo have been selected to the 23-man Uganda U20 squad set to travel to Ethiopia for the Dire Cup.

This was after head coach Morley Byekwaso announced the team for the preparatory tournament ahead of the All Africa Games in Accra, Ghana.

Ssali has scored three Uganda Premier League for Express in 15 games, to warrant a spot in the team.

On the otherhand,  Magogo has featured two times for Kitara in the league this season, but has showcased promise of his potential.

Meanwhile, the Dire Cup is scheduled to take place between February 24-28, and will travel to Ethiopia on Thursday morning.

The tournament will have four nations including Uganda, hosts Ethiopia, Djibouti and Kenya.

Per Byekwaso, “the tournament in Ethiopia is more than just a contest; it’s a strategic opportunity to fine-tune strategies and assess team dynamics before the All Africa Games.”

“The Dire Cup is a crucial phase in our journey. Selecting the final 23 was challenging, and narrowing it down to 20 for such a major tournament is even a more intricate task.

"However, I believe in the potential of this team, and we aim to harvest the best for the All Africa Games," Byekwaso summed as quoted by FUFA.

Travelling Squad to Ethiopia

Goalkeepers

Abdul Magada (Gaddafi FC), Shamulan Kamya (Soltilo Bright Stars FC), Humphrey Oyirwoth (Bukedea Comprehensive School)

Defenders

Haruna Lukwago (KCCA FC), Ibrahim Juma (CD Leganes), Enock Luyima (Vipers SC), Ronald Madoi (SFK Pierikos), Apollo Kagogwe (Wakiso Giants FC), Cyrus Kibande(SC Villa), Rogers Torach (Vipers SC)

Midfielders

Innocent Kisolo (URA FC), Ivan Irinimbabazi (SFK Pierikos), Saidi Mayanja (KCCA FC), Allan Oyirwoth (Brook House College), Hakim Mutebi (SC Villa), George Isiagi (Brook House College)

Forwards

Abbas Kyeyune (SC Villa), Arafat Kizza Usama (KCCA FC), Darious Ojok (Maroons FC), Patrick Jonah Kakande (SC Villa), Shafiq Magogo (Kitara FC), Alpha Thierry Ssali (Express FC), Bruno Bunyaga (URA FC)
